What problems with the human body can be traced back to evolution?We Answered:
There are many problems in the human body due to evolution.We have too many teeth, especially our wisdom teeth and poor sinus drainage.
Many nerves and muscles that we no longer have any use for, particularly the plantaris muscle of the foot.
Anyone with scoliosis or sciatica can attest for our poor back design.
An inability to produce vitamin c due to the loss of the GULO gene.
The length of the recurrent laryngeal nerve, which connects the brain to the larynx via the aortic arch. (this means in Giraffes it's 20 feet longer than necessary.
An appallingly designed eye.

The development of the testes leads to a weak point in the abdomen wall that can result in hernias.
The appendix, whose main function is to potentially kill us.
Why do we grow a tail in week 4-5 of our embryonic development and then have to lose it at week 8?
Ectopic pregnancies
A horrendous collection of congenital illnesses.

Which is better for back problems and for general sleeping-sleep number mattress or memory foam?We Answered:
It really depends on the individual and their mobility, tolerance to pressure for those problems etc. Both have their pros and cons. Memory foam is great for pressure relief and support and lasts for years, while Airbeds you can make needed adjustments in firmness, which can also change support. It is best we don't sway your opinion because what we like may not necessarily solve your problems and quite frankly a mattress usually can't solve them. Go test rest various models for 10 - 15 minutes on ones you seem to like.
